Facing a DUI But You Still Need to Drive?
By: Grant C. Travis | 03/11/2009 | CriminalEligibility for a PA occupational limited license will depend on a variety of factors. PennDOT frequently denies applications for OLL’s on the basis that there was a refusal to submit to chemical testing or as a result of a prior DUI offense. An individual who has been convicted of a first PA DUI offense is not eligible for an OLL until the individual has served at least 60 days of the license suspension.

Accelerated Rehabilitative Disposition
By: Grant C. Travis | 15/08/2009 | LawAccelerated Rehabilitative Disposition, or “ARD”, is a pre-trial diversion program in Pennsylvania “designed to divert first-time DUI offenders from the criminal justice system.”1 Acceptance into the ARD program will suspend the prosecution of a case before trial (in other words place the case on hold) as long as the defendant complies with certain conditions imposed by the court.2
